Getting the gratitude journal from Kikki K helped me to make it a practice.
The journal has 3 spaces for each day. Here you write down three things you are grateful for. I often use up more than the three spaces depending how inspired I am.
A great tip from Marie Forleo was to really build out your gratitudes – write very detailed & specific descriptions for each grateful. Especially if it is something you are looking to bring into being – manifest.
Practicing gratitude brings more things to be grateful for into your life.

Some easy ways to get started with your Own gratitude practice
๐ Think of 3 things you are grateful for as you get out of bed
๐ Say ‘Thankyou’ with each step you take from the bed to the bathroom ( usually the first port of call) when you get up
๐ Start a gratitude ‘note’ in notes app on your phone. Write 3 things at a certain time each day or when you get a few minutes eg while waiting in line etc
๐ Get a notebook / gratitude journal like my new one. Another Kikki K gem.
๐ If you don’t want another notebook have a section in your current daily planner or journal.
๐ You can have reminders on your mirror, fridge or wall. ‘What are you grateful for today?’ Or even a scheduled reminder on your phone.
๐ Go around the table at meal time & each person says what they are grateful for today.
๐ You can join a gratitude challenge on Instagram or do your own one like this
